Pausing, approving and limiting bookings

Pause new bookings with one switch, hold each booking for your approval before anything fires, and decide when customers can move their own booking.

Last updated 2 September 2026


The Booking controls group at the top of Shop profile governs how bookings come in: a pause switch, an approval step, how far ahead customers can reach (booking horizon), and what customers can change afterwards.

Pause new bookings

  • The Taking bookings card is one switch. Flip it off and your booking page shows a "not taking new bookings" note instead of the picker.
  • Existing bookings, manage links and reschedules keep working.
  • The switch saves the moment you flip it. Flip it back on when ready.

Approve bookings before confirming

  • With Approve bookings before confirming on, a new online booking arrives as a request and waits for you.
  • Nothing is sent to the customer, nothing is held on your calendar and no reminders are lined up until you approve it from its card.
  • Off, every booking confirms the moment it comes in.

What customers can change themselves

  • The Changing a booking card sets how close to the day a customer can move their own booking, from Any time down to Up to a week before
  • And how often, from As often as they like down to Never, calls only
  • Anything they cannot do themselves sends them to you, with a message saying so
  • Their change screen is on the manage page linked from every confirmation
Community-day bookings are always shop-only

A customer's change screen can offer your shop's windows but not another community day, so a community-day booking always routes them to you.
